Motorola Edge 70 Curved Screen: Premium Design Meets Powerful Performance

The Motorola Edge 70 is generating buzz as an exciting new release in Motorola’s popular Edge series. Early leaks and renders showcase a device that blends sophisticated design with strong performance, featuring a striking curved pOLED display that wraps elegantly around the edges. This curved screen surface not only elevates the phone’s aesthetics but also offers an immersive viewing experience, setting it apart from competitors in the mid-range smartphone market.

Striking Design and Display Features

The Motorola Edge 70 boasts a 6.74-inch curved pOLED screen with a sharp resolution of 1220 x 2712 pixels and a buttery-smooth 120Hz refresh rate. The curved edges enhance the phone’s modern look and provide a comfortable grip. Supporting HDR10+ and reaching peak brightness levels up to 5500 nits, the display promises vivid colors and excellent visibility even under bright sunlight.

Adding to its premium feel, the back panel is made from vegan leather, offering a unique texture and better durability compared to traditional glass backs. The phone’s camera module is subtly raised and houses a versatile triple camera setup: a 50MP primary sensor, a 50MP ultra-wide lens, and a 10MP telephoto camera with 3x optical zoom, accompanied by an LED flash for low-light photography.

Powerful Performance and Features

Under the hood, the Motorola Edge 70 is expected to be pow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 7400 chipset. This efficient processor supports 5G connectivity and offers a smooth user experience. The device reportedly comes with 12GB of RAM, ensuring seamless multitasking and responsiveness.

Running on Android 16 with Motorola’s Hello UI overlay, the Edge 70 provides a clean and intuitive interface. Security features include an in-display fingerprint scanner and face unlock. The phone also offers IP68/69 water and dust resistance, a large 6000mAh battery with 80W fast charging, and reverse charging capabilities to power other devices on the go.

Anticipated Launch and Market Position

Industry insiders expect the Motorola Edge 70 to launch around September 2025, shortly after the Edge 60 series. Positioned as a near-flagship model, it aims to deliver premium design elements and robust specifications at a competitive price, with the Edge 70 Pro variant likely to offer even higher-end features.
